Russia's population has been dropping since the Soviet Union aborted in 1991. Now there's an effort to swell the population. This isn't through immigration, but through conception.
According to the article this links to, "Ulyanovsk Gov. Sergei Morozov has decreed Sept. 12 a Day of Conception and is giving couples time off from work to procreate. Couples who give birth nine months later on Russia's national day — June 12 — will receive money, cars, refrigerators and other prizes."
